diff options
author | Lars Ingebrigtsen <larsi@gnus.org> | 2022-07-28 14:37:59 +0200 |
---|---|---|
committer | Lars Ingebrigtsen <larsi@gnus.org> | 2022-07-28 14:39:38 +0200 |
commit | d7e848ccdaab81fed187b415e95c436b6deb2657 (patch) | |
tree | 315189ba90245b0635645c771d6a21a52b836703 /lisp/help.el | |
parent | 601737d7506727d66953a65e68105cf7eb3ee044 (diff) | |
download | emacs-d7e848ccdaab81fed187b415e95c436b6deb2657.tar.gz emacs-d7e848ccdaab81fed187b415e95c436b6deb2657.tar.bz2 emacs-d7e848ccdaab81fed187b415e95c436b6deb2657.zip |
Use icons in outline
* lisp/help.el (describe-bindings): Don't force buttons on
(bug#56691).
* lisp/outline.el (outline-minor-mode-use-buttons): Default
buttons on in special-mode buffers.
* lisp/outline.el (outline-minor-mode-buttons): Remove.
(outline-open, outline-close): New icons.
(outline-minor-mode-highlight-buffer): Use the new predicate to
switch on/off.
(outline--make-button): Remove.
(outline--make-button-overlay): Use icons.el instantiation.
(outline--valid-emoji-p): Remove.
(outline--valid-char-p): Remove.
(outline--insert-open-button, outline--insert-close-button): Make
point movement better in *Help* buffers.
Diffstat (limited to 'lisp/help.el')
-rw-r--r-- | lisp/help.el | 1 |
1 files changed, 0 insertions, 1 deletions
diff --git a/lisp/help.el b/lisp/help.el index 65c537d1191..1c1ce1618ca 100644 --- a/lisp/help.el +++ b/lisp/help.el @@ -606,7 +606,6 @@ or a buffer name." (setq-local outline-level (lambda () 1)) (setq-local outline-minor-mode-cycle t outline-minor-mode-highlight t) - (setq-local outline-minor-mode-use-buttons t) (outline-minor-mode 1) (save-excursion (goto-char (point-min)) |